Comprehending the Anatomy of a Dodge Ram Exhaust System
Before updating specific components or switching out the whole system, it helps to understand how factory exhaust systems run. A stock Dodge Ram exhaust is designed mostly for mass production, cost-efficiency, and stringent sound moistening. Subsequently, it often creates backpressure that chokes the engine.
An aftermarket or upgraded exhaust system changes restrictive factory parts with high-flow options. Here are the core components that make up the system:
- Exhaust Manifolds/ Headers: These bolt directly to the cylinder head, collecting exhaust gases from the engine's cylinders and funneling them into a single pipeline.
- Catalytic Converters/ Diesel Particulate Filters (DPF): Environmental emissions devices that reduce damaging contaminants. (Note: Modifications here must adhere to regional and federal emissions laws).
- Mid-Pipes/ Y-Pipes: The linking tubes that route exhaust gases from the front of the lorry towards the back.
- Tire Muffler: The chamber accountable for decreasing the decibel level of the engine. Updating this is the main method to change the truck's sound profile.
- Tailpipes and Tips: The final exit point of the exhaust gases, typically finished with polished chrome or black ceramic tips for aesthetic appeal.

1. Exhaust Manifolds and Shorty/Long-Tube Headers
Factory manifolds on HEMI engines are well-known for warping and causing bothersome "exhaust leaks" (typically accompanied by a ticking sound on cold starts). Updating to aftermarket headers avoids this concern while smoothing out the exhaust circulation right at the source.
- Shorty Headers: A direct bolt-on replacement for factory manifolds, using modest gains without needing adjustments to the rest of the exhaust.
- Long-Tube Headers: Offer massive horse power and torque gains by extending main tubes, though they frequently require customized tuning and piping.

Picking the Right Exhaust for Your Engine: HEMI vs. Cummins
Not all Dodge Rams are created equal. The exhaust requirements for a gasoline-powered HEMI are significantly various from a sturdy Cummins turbo-diesel.
For HEMI Engines (1500, 2500, 3500 Gas)
HEMI owners typically try to find a classic American V8 roar. A mandrel-bent 3-inch cat-back system coupled with a chambered muffler provides that aggressive idle and acceleration note without creating excessive interior drone during long highway journeys.
For Cummins Diesel Engines (2500, 3500, 4500, 5500)
Diesels rely greatly on exhaust flow to spool the turbocharger efficiently. Updating to a larger diameter pipeline (frequently 4 inches or 5 inches) helps lower Exhaust Gas Temperatures (EGTs) while hauling heavy loads. Lots of diesel owners choose straight-through mufflers or delete systems to take full advantage of turbo whistle and deep, throaty exhaust notes.
Often Asked Questions (FAQ)1. Will an aftermarket exhaust void my factory warranty?
Under the Magnuson-Moss Warranty Act, merely setting up an aftermarket exhaust part can not immediately void your factory service warranty unless the dealer can prove that the specific exhaust part straight caused a failure in the car. Nevertheless, altering emissions devices (like catalytic converters or DPFs) can have various legal and guarantee ramifications.
2. What is "drone," and how can I prevent it?
Exhaust drone is a frustrating, low-frequency humming sound that happens inside the taxi at specific highway cruising speeds. To avoid drone, search for exhaust systems specifically engineered with "Helmholtz resonators" or chambered mufflers created to counteract cabin resonance.
3. Do I require to re-tune my truck after installing a new exhaust?
For a basic cat-back exhaust system, a tune is usually not required. The factory computer system can change to the increased airflow instantly. However, if you set up long-tube headers, high-flow manifolds, or modify emissions devices (DPF/CAT deletes), a custom engine tune is typically needed to prevent check engine lights and enhance efficiency.
4. Can I install Dodge Ram exhaust parts myself?
If you have basic mechanical abilities, a set of jack stands, basic hand tools, and a permeating lubricant (for persistent rusty bolts), a cat-back exhaust can be set up in your home in 2 to 4 hours. Nevertheless, systems involving rusted-out factory manifolds or customized welding may require a professional exhaust shop.
